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
73865664 586765831 16758 90918702651 79
32 76352147 972290467
32 76352147 972290467
111 30 7742
All about undefined
Interested in learning more?
32 76352147 972290467
111 30 7742
See more
79365689797 0013745089
45099096505 802 44624
See more
0379799315 219037996
47756 86601304 609354239 551 7975539
See more